LETTER: Filled with dismay over 100 trains

We were filled with dismay after reading the article in the Voice regarding the 100+ additional trains passing through Spalding on the five Saturdays commencing February 28.

Since the beginning of the year we are experiencing considerable noise and vibration from the additional freight services using the line on a regular basis both day and night (the night services causing lack of sleep).

Despite frequent correspondence with Network Rail and discussion with John Hayes we have not had any satisfactory resolution.

Additionally, Spalding will stand still on the Saturdays in question, people will be reluctant to travel into town which must have a knock-on effect on the shops, cafes etc.
